【B14】
选项
A、spirit
B、likeness
C、body
D、constitution
答案
B
解析
语义逻辑题。需要联系上下文,并结合常识。美国钱币上通常印有总统的画像,而句子后半部分也解释了硬币的具体内容是“林肯像”。由此可以判断出,此处空格应该填入表示“相貌、像、画像”等意义的词,与空格前的动词feature构成动宾搭配,只有B项符合题意。
